About CBS
The School has a very strong innovative and entrepreneurial culture and we have weaved this approach into the curriculum development of all our MBA programmes. Furthermore, leadership is a prominent element of our programmes. The Scandinavian leadership style, based on values such as trust, care and respect for the individual, is found to be highly applicable to the knowledge-based economy where there is a high level of uncertainty and changes. Drawing upon CBS extensive connection with the business community, our MBA programmes combine academic rigor with practical relevance.
Creativity supports business development Innovation is one of the key research areas at CBS. The main priority is the innovation process, which is considered as the process of how the “good idea” is commercialized and turned into growth. Specifically, in management of innovation, entrepreneurship, intellectual property rights, venture capital, experience economy and creative industries.
Full-time MBA
Description/focus: General Management with focus on leadership and entrepreneurship
Language of instruction: English

Admissions Requirements: Bachelor’s degree, minimum 2 years of work experience, GMAT or CBS Admissions Test, 2 letters of recommendation and interview
Start Date: September every year Program length: one year Class size: 40 participants per year Accreditation: EQUIS, Association of MBAs
Executive MBA
Description: General Management focus on leadership and strategy
Language of instruction: English

Admissions Requirements: Bachelor’s degree, minimum four years of work experience, GMAT or CBS Admissions Test, strong English proficiency, 3 letters of recommendation and personal interview
Start Date: January every year Program length: 22 months Class size: 40 participants per year Accreditation: EQUIS, Association of MBAs
